The borrowing of cultural traits and patterns from other cultures is a concept in anthropology known as:_______
DerKrebs [107]

Answer:

Diffusion

Explanation:

One of the concepts of anthropology is Diffusionism. According to this concept, different cultures and religions exchange their traits and characteristics and thereby promote spreading of culture from one society to the other. Infact any culture which starts moving from its region of origin to any other place leads to diffusion of culture and traits through migration, war, trade etc.

A primary transcript (immature, non-processed) single-stranded RNA molecule has the following nucleotide composition: 30% A, 20%
Viefleur [7K]

Answer: The nucleotide composition of the double-stranded DNA molecule from which it was transcribed is 30% T, 20% C, 24% G, and 26% A.

Explanation: RNA is transcribed from DNA in the process of transcription. The single stranded RNA is complementary to the DNA template strand. In DNA base pairing, adenine pairs with thymine while guanine pairs with cytosine, this means that in a double-stranded DNA molecule, the total number of adenine is equal to the number of thymine while the total number of guanine is equal to the total number of cytosine.

In RNA, adenine pairs with thymine, guanine pairs with cytosine while uracil pairs with adenine. This means that the total number of thymine on the DNA template strand is equal to the total number of adenine on the RNA strand, the total number of guanine on the DNA template strand is equal to the total number of cytosine on the RNA strand, the total number of adenine on the DNA template strand is equal to the total number of uracil on the RNA strand while the total number of cytosine on the DNA template strand is equal to the total number of guanine on the RNA strand.

RNA strand = DNA strand

30% A = 30% T

20% G = 20% C

24% C = 24% G

26% U = 26% A
